Sr Construction Project Manager

Target Hospitality
The Woodlands, Texas, United States
Full-time

Job Details

Description

Outstanding opportunity to help drive the growth of Target Hospitality through ensuring the on-time and on-budget delivery of new communities and renovations.

This person will work with the Vice President of Construction to lead the team responsible for all construction and refurbishment projects.

The Sr. Project Manager responsibilities span a broad spectrum, covering all areas of project management such as project planning, cost management, time management, technical direction, quality management and safety management.

Responsibilities :

  • Work with Project Managers and Senior Project managers to contract and manage the design and construction for all projects.
  • Manage cross-functional project management teams to oversee projects from inception through delivery.
  • Work closely with other departments, including operations, sales, & marketing ensure strong coordination among these groups working toward planning delivery on-time and on-budget.
  • Communicate and report the status of all projects to VP of Construction and operations.
  • Ensure proper project documents are completed on a timely basis.
  • Work with accounting in regard to project accounting functions, including managing the budget, track expenses and minimizing exposure and risk
  • Ensure that all projects are hitting turnover schedules and milestones and communicated with our operations team.
  • Ensure that all projects are on or under budget. Required to alert management of potential budget issues as early as possible and work with management on possible value engineering options.
  • Work with project managers to train them on how to look for quality issues and developing with the project managers as thorough punch process with the GC and operations team.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ree required.
  • General Contractor experience or Owner Representative experience as a Project Manager is preferred.
  • 10 15 years of relevant experience with demonstrated success, career advancement and the ability to lead a team
  • Proven ability to effectively interface with senior management, owners and partners, city officials and various contractors and consultants.
  • Must be able to use scheduling software or equivalent.
  • Ability to travel 40-50%
